Web17 de mar. de 2024 · atomic mass, the quantity of matter contained in an atom of an element. It is expressed as a multiple of one-twelfth the mass of the carbon-12 atom, … Web25 de ago. de 2024 · Atomic mass = (% abundance isotope 1 100) × (mass of isotope 1) + (% abundance isotope 2 100) × (mass of isotope 2) + ... Similar terms would be added for all the isotopes that would be found in a bulk sample from nature.
